Why Choose Spring for Your Wedding in Italy?

Mild Weather and Ideal Temperatures

Spring in Italy brings pleasant temperatures ranging from 15°C to 25°C (59°F–77°F), depending on the region. Unlike the intense summer heat, spring allows couples and guests to enjoy outdoor ceremonies, garden receptions, and long aperitivo hours comfortably.

This makes spring ideal for:

  • Outdoor symbolic or civil ceremonies

  • Al fresco dinners and vineyard receptions

  • Long photo sessions without heat stress

Blooming Landscapes and Natural Beauty

Spring is the season of rebirth, and Italy reflects this perfectly. Olive groves turn lush green, vineyards awaken, and countryside roads are lined with wildflowers. Historic villas open their gardens, and coastal regions glow with fresh colors.

From wisteria-covered terraces in Lake Como to rolling green hills in Tuscany, spring scenery enhances every wedding style - romantic, classic or modern.

Fewer Crowds, More Intimacy

Compared to summer, spring offers:

  • Less tourist congestion

  • Better venue availability

  • More relaxed travel for guests

This means more privacy, better service and a calmer atmosphere - especially in iconic destinations.

Best Italian Wedding Destinations in Spring

Tuscany: Countryside Romance at Its Best

Tuscany in spring is effortlessly romantic. The rolling hills are vibrant green, vineyards are fresh and historic estates feel serene and authentic.

Perfect for:

  • Villa weddings with panoramic views

  • Vineyard receptions

  • Intimate luxury celebrations

Popular areas include Chianti, Val d’Orcia, Florence countryside and Siena.

Lake Como: Elegant and Refined

Spring is one of the best seasons for a Lake Como wedding. The lake is calm, gardens are in bloom, and luxury villas reopen for the season.

Ideal for couples seeking:

  • Iconic lake views

  • Refined elegance

  • Stylish, intimate celebrations

April to early June is especially recommended before peak summer tourism.

Amalfi Coast: Coastal Beauty Without the Heat

The Amalfi Coast in spring offers sunshine without summer’s intense heat and crowds. Bougainvillea begins to bloom, and the sea creates a dramatic backdrop for cliffside ceremonies.

Best for:

  • Symbolic ceremonies with sea views

  • Boutique hotel weddings

  • Fashion-forward destination weddings

Umbria & Puglia: Authentic and Underrated

For couples seeking authenticity and value, Umbria and Puglia shine in spring. These regions offer historic masserie, olive groves, and charming villages with fewer tourists.

They are perfect for:

  • Rustic-luxury weddings

  • Multi-day celebrations

  • Guests who want a true Italian experience

Practical Tips for Planning a Spring Wedding in Italy

Book Early for Popular Dates

April, May, and early June are highly sought after. To secure top venues and vendors:

  • Book 10–14 months in advance

  • Be flexible with weekdays for better availability

  • Consider late April or early June for ideal conditions

Prepare for Variable Weather

Spring weather is generally mild but can be unpredictable.

  • Always have a Plan B for outdoor ceremonies

  • Choose venues with indoor and covered options

  • Provide light shawls or wraps for evening events

Choose Seasonal Italian Cuisine

Spring menus in Italy are fresh, vibrant, and unforgettable. Work with your caterer to include:

  • Fresh vegetables and herbs

  • Artichokes, asparagus and spring greens

  • Light seafood dishes and handmade pasta

  • Seasonal desserts with citrus and berries

This enhances the guest experience and reflects the season authentically.

Spring Wedding Style and Design Inspiration

Spring weddings in Italy lend themselves naturally to:

  • Soft color palettes (ivory, blush, sage, lavender)

  • Floral-forward designs with seasonal blooms

  • Elegant yet relaxed styling

  • Natural textures like linen, stone, and wood

Popular flowers include peonies, ranunculus, tulips, roses, and olive branches—perfect for timeless, organic décor.
